Lindsay Taking Her Third Rehab Stint ‘seriously’

by VR Sreeraman on August 22, 2007 at 7:50 PM

It seems that actress Lindsay Lohan is taking her latest rehab stint 'seriously'.

The starlet, who posed for an OK! Magazine photo shoot at Cirque Lodge detox center in Utah, is really determined to clean up her act this time.

The magazine's Editor-in-Chief Sarah Ivens said the actress is replacing LA nightspots and smoking with reading and praying.

"She really is taking it seriously. She's replacing L.A. and smoking with yoga and reading. She hasn't looked this good in years," the New York Daily News quoted Ivens, as saying.

Ivens also said that Lohan is worried about the influence she has had on sister Ali.

"She's been really worried about the influence she's having on her little sister Ali [13]," Ivens said.

"That's why this time she's determined to sort herself out, because she doesn't want her Ali to grow up and suffer the same things she's suffered," Ivens added.

According to OK' Lohan spends her days writing in a journal, soaking up "spiritual classes" and working shifts at Smith's, a nearby supermarket, where her earnings go to a local charity'.
